#07ab50 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07ab50 is composed of 2.7% red, 67.1%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 146.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 34.9%. #07ab50 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effa0 with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#07ab50 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#07ab50 has RGB values of R:7, G:171,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 502608.

Shades and Tints of #07ab50

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#07ab50

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#526058 is the less saturated color, while #00b24f is the most saturated one.
